Call us now:
Overlays popover und nützliche Quelle diskussion im Html
Content
Die einfache Realisierung gewünscht nur diesseitigen Button qua einem Attribute popovertarget within diesem sei die ID des Elementes definiert, dies bei dem Knuddeln des Buttons ausgelöst ist & zigeunern wie Popover aufmachen zielwert. Damit vermögen kurze Informationen ferner Hinweise durch die bank via ihr Homepage angezeigt man sagt, sie seien. Live-gig.bs.popover Dieses Abenteuer sei sofort ausgelöst, sofern unser showInstanzmethode aufgerufen wird.
Inserted.bs.popover Dieses Ereignis ist in unserem show.bs.popoverEreignis ausgelöst, falls diese Popover-Eintrag zum Dom hinzugefügt wird. Kehrt zum Aufrufer nach hinten, vor unser Popover natürlich angezeigt & ausgeblendet wird (dh bevor dies shown.bs.popoveroder – hidden.bs.popoverEreignis zugang).Nützliche Quelle: Entsprechend funktioniert diese neue Popover API?
Verlassen Die leser zigeunern auch keineswegs alleinig in hoverden Ursache je Deren Popovers, dort parece sera Tastaturbenutzern ausgeschlossen macht, diese auszulösen. Wie Modul des gegenseitig entwickelnden CSS-Variablen-Ansatzes durch Bootstrap verwenden Popovers letter lokale CSS-Variablen .popoverfür eine verbesserte Echtzeit-Anpassung. Elemente qua dem disabledAttribut sind auf keinen fall wechselseitig beeinflussend, had been bedeutet, wirklich so Computer-nutzer die leser auf keinen fall zugehen auf unter anderem darauf klicken vermögen, um das Popover (ferner diesseitigen Automatischer hinweis) auszulösen. Eine alternative Situation, as part of ein Eltern eine explizite Programmierbar reglementieren möchten, containersind Popover unteilbar modalen Dialog , um sicherzustellen, so dies Popover selbst an das Modal angehängt ist und bleibt.
Das Popover Merkmal nützliche Quelle vermögen zum beispiel je kleine Hinweise ferner Weißbrot-Messages vorkommen. Naturgemäß gibt sera sekundär für jedes die Wechselwirkung über der Popover API neue JavaScript-Methoden, unser respons gegebenenfalls verwenden kannst. Die JavaScript Libraries kann meine wenigkeit letter benützen, um wirklich so etliche Datenvolumen entsprechend möglich meines Nutzers nach verbrauchen?
Browser-Kompatibilität: Popover API in praxi
- Über das neue anchor-bezeichner CSS Property im griff haben die autoren ihr Einzelheit festlegen, welches den Anchor ist und bleibt & qua position-anchor können die autoren solch ein Modul für jedes diese Stellung heranziehen.
- Elemente via unserem disabledAttribut sie sind nicht interaktiv, was bedeutet, sic Anwender eltern auf keinen fall bewegen unter anderem darauf klicken im griff haben, damit ein Popover (und einen Automatischer hinweis) auszulösen.
- Denn Modul des zigeunern entwickelnden CSS-Variablen-Ansatzes durch Bootstrap gebrauchen Popovers jetzt lokale CSS-Variablen .popoverfür eine verbesserte Echtzeit-Anpassung.
- Enable Existiert einem Popover eines Elements unser Anlass, angezeigt zu sind.
- Vorweg ihr Umsetzung das Popover API für solch ein Modalfenster werde ein Dom-Modalfenster unter anderem folgende Schaltfläche verordnet.
Außerplanmäßig konnte auch durch die bank abgeschieden des Popovers geklickt werden, damit dieses maschinell nach verschließen. Zu merken sei, so ihr Popover gegenseitig nebensächlich ohne ausnahme via diese Esc-Taster fertig werden lässt, um gegenseitig sekundär schnell unter einsatz von Keyboard verschließen nach zulassen. Auf diese weise lässt zigeunern etwa ein dedizierter Schließen-Button im innern des Popovers definieren. Unter einsatz von folgende popovertargetaction beherrschen unsereiner die Werte hide, gig & toggle setzen, wohingegen toggle ein Standardwert ist und bleibt, falls unser Eigenschaft keineswegs dort ist. Sera gibt noch sonstige Optionen, unser unsereins in diesem Ansteckplakette festlegen im griff haben. Dies Komponente, welches einander wie Popover anfangen im griff haben zielwert, gesucht unser Attribute popover bloß diesseitigen Einfluss unter anderem folgende ID, um sera dann in bewegung setzen nach können.
‘hover’allein führt hinter Popovern, diese keineswegs über die Keyboard ausgelöst werden vermögen, und sollte nur verwendet werden, falls zusätzliche Methoden zur Übertragung derselben Aussagen pro Tastaturbenutzer dort werden. Shown.bs.popover Dieses Abenteuer wird ausgelöst, so lange welches Popover je diesseitigen Nutzer sichtbar gemacht werde (wartet in angewandten Ziel ein CSS-Übergänge). Hidden.bs.popover Dieses Spannung wird ausgelöst, so lange dies Popover im vorfeld unserem Benützer ausgeblendet wird (wartet, solange bis die CSS-Übergänge vom tisch man sagt, sie seien). Ereignis Darstellung hide.bs.popover Dieses Abenteuer ist und bleibt auf anhieb ausgelöst, wenn nachfolgende hideInstanzmethode aufgerufen ist.
Das Computer-nutzer hehrheit wirklich so potentiell gar nicht merken, auf diese weise welches Overlay einander geöffnet hat. Ein ganzes Antrag darf man nun wohl auch nicht wanneer Live-Region festsetzen. Dieses Popover schließt zigeunern beim Injektiv in den Fond und beim erneuten Injektiv nach den Ansteckplakette, ein es geöffnet hat.
Benutzerdefinierte Popover
Effizienz Sie diese Rolle folglich gleichwohl, sofern Sie gewiss möglich sein vorhaben, wirklich so das Nutzer das Overlay gar nicht aus versehen abschließen konnte. Untergeordnet unser Escape-Knauf funktioniert pro die Typ Popovers auf keinen fall. Darüber kann man unser Overlay durch diesseitigen einfachen Injektiv in diesseitigen hintergrund abschließen. Within meinem wie geschmiert Aufbau ist und bleibt dies Popover im sogenannten auto-Modus geöffnet.
Popover, nachfolgende Absenden gebrauchen (diese über ein selectorOption erstellt sie sind ), vermögen keineswegs für sich in untergeordneten Auslöserelementen zerstört sind. ‘manual’gibt aktiv, sic welches Popover programmgesteuert über die Methoden .popover(‘show’), .popover(‘hide’)unter anderem ausgelöst ist und bleibt; .popover(‘toggle’)dieser Wichtigkeit konnte auf keinen fall über anderen Triggern kombiniert man sagt, sie seien. Nachfolgende Technik, wie gleichfalls Popovers heutzutage klappen, besteht darin, wirklich so ein Kapazität, so lange er angezeigt wird, über einem aria-describedbyAttribut ans Auslöserelement sklavisch sei. Dadurch Tastaturbenutzer Die Popover aktivieren im griff haben, sollten Die leser diese gleichwohl nach Hypertext markup language-Elementen addieren, nachfolgende gewöhnlich unter einsatz von die Keyboard fokussierbar ferner wechselseitig beeinflussend sie sind (zwerk. B. Alternativ und Formularsteuerelemente). Verwenden Diese angewandten focusTrigger, um Popovers beim nächsten Schnalz des Benutzers nach der anderes Glied als das Umschaltelement zu verriegeln. Wenn Diese einige Stile auf dem übergeordneten Modul haben, die ihr Popover stören, sollten Sie angewandten benutzerdefinierten Formgebung brüsten ader, damit ein Hypertext markup language-Sourcecode des Popovers stattdessen within folgendem Modul angezeigt ist.